Not a bad hotel, staff are all polite and efficient. Rooms are quite ordinary and the food is nothing special. This hotel gets most of its business through convention bookings so casual guests seem to me to just make up the numbers. Better choice and location is easy to find. I only stayed there once

Stayed here on 10Nov-11Nov. Place looks okay but a little run-down. The room is well-maintained but not the bathroom. The bathroom is a bit squeezy with not much room to maneuver. The stopper of the bathtub in my room could not be removed at all and all the water could not be drained out. Breakfast has limited choices.
